Before Use ª Free Style Remote Controller with Mic Insert the Battery Holder into the Remote Controller. This controller allows the scene to be shot in various angles, high to low and is also convenient when the Tripod is used. When you do not use this controller, attach the clip to the Grip Belt for convenience.

Before Use Internal Lithium Battery Recharge The internal lithium battery sustains the operation of the clock. When the [0] Indication flashes, the internal lithium battery is near exhaustion. Connect the AC Adaptor to the Movie Camera with the power turned off and then connect to the AC Mains socket.

Camera Mode Set [CAMERA FUNCTIONS] >> [MULTI-PICTURES] >> [SCAN MODE] >> [STROBE] or [MANUAL]. When [STROBE] is selected: ≥Set the [SPEED] to a desired strobe speed. At the [FAST] setting, 9 consecutive still pictures is captured within approximately 1 second, at [NORMAL] within approximately 2 seconds, and at [SLOW] within approximately 3 seconds.
